No injuries after early morning house fire in Standale

The fire started just before 3 a.m. at a home on Ferndale Avenue in Standale.

WALKER, Mich. — Police say there are no injuries after a fire caused serious damage to a home early Wednesday morning in Standale. 

The fire started just before 3 a.m. at a home on Ferndale Avenue near Chesterfield Boulevard. 

A 13 ON YOUR SIDE crew at the scene says the structure is still standing, but the roof has collapsed. 

A police officer at the scene told our crew that no one was injured, but could not provide any other information as of 3:45 a.m. 

Several fire trucks responded to battle the fire and try to keep it from spreading to nearby homes. It took about 30 minutes to extinguish the flames.

The cause of the fire is still under investigation.
